Sivenathi Special Care Centre operates from the Fort Beaufort Golf Course in Raymond Mhlaba, Eastern Cape. Their aim is to provide a safe and caring environment for severely and profoundly intellectually disabled children. Social worker Noluthandathu Gara joined Kaycee for this week's cares to talk about their desperate need for assistance.

Most of the children currently in our care were found in a serious state of neglect. Others were abandoned by their biological parents and were left at our facility, their parent’s whereabouts are unknown. Deserted by their parents due to their condition of health, their social welfare allowances are often mismanaged by their relatives. The children who come to us are often also victims of abuse by family members. Our facility caters for a total of 36 children with severe disabilities.
